If you have a specific item(s) you're watching you should use hukkster.com
Basically you go to the website of the thing you want and then click a 'hukk it' button (have to download it, similar to a 'pin it' button) and you'll get an email notification when it goes on sale. Sometimes it seems like there is a delay, so if something goes on sale you might not know until the next morning, but in general it works really well
